PURPOSE OF THE APPLICATION: The subject lands are currently zoned “Low Density Residential (LDR) Zone”.  The proposed zoning by-law amendment will rezone the subject property to “Low Density Residential Exception Two (LDR-X3) Zone” in order to permit a Home Occupation in the form of a hair salon and spa (pedicure) within the existing permitted residential dwelling. No other exceptions to the By-law are required.

If a person or public body would otherwise have an ability to appeal the decision of the Council of the Corporation of the Township of Terrace Bay to the Local Planning Appeal Tribunal but the person or public body does not make oral submissions at a public meeting or make written submissions to the Township of Terrace Bay before the by-law is passed, the person or public body is not entitled to appeal the decision.

If a person or public body does not make an oral submission at the public meeting or make written submissions to the Township of Terrace Bay before the proposed zoning by-law amendment is passed, the person or public body may not be added as a party to the hearing of an appeal before the Local Planning Appeal Tribunal unless, in the opinion of the Tribunal, there are reasonable grounds to do so.
